Ryanair to cut up to 3,000 jobs blaming 'state aid doping' for other European airlines
Michael O'Leary, Chief Executive Officer of Ryanair, said he regretted the cuts and singled out "manifestly unfair" rules put in place by the French government on airport taxes.View on euronews
